## Account Recovery: tailpipe CLI

Quick note for the sync — a few folks got locked out of tailpipe (our internal log-tailing CLI) after the Brackenhall identity migration. If your session token is rejected, don't keep retrying; three failures freezes the account for an hour. Instead, run the recovery flow from a trusted workstation, confirm your team mapping looks right, and ping the Oxfell platform channel if the mapping is stale. When the recovery prompt asks for it, enter the passphrase below.

vault phrase of fahif-yaweg = sorax-holwyn-aldiel

A: The sandbox resolver caches aggressively and occasionally returns stale records during zone handoffs between the Marrowgate clusters. Plugins should treat resolution failures as transient: retry with exponential backoff, cap attempts at five, and avoid caching resolved addresses yourself for longer than sixty seconds. If failures persist beyond ten minutes or affect multiple hostnames simultaneously, it is likely an infrastructure fault rather than your plugin. Report persistent cases to the sandbox team at the address below.

escalation mailbox, kajeg-kajef: juldor_goriel_praiel@zarqelsoft.example

Subject: Q3 Cash-Flow Forecast — Action Needed

Team — forecast attached. Net inflow projected at 1.4m, down 9% on Q2, driven by slower Marlowe-line collections. Sales leads: accelerate invoicing on closed deals and flag any payment-term exceptions by Friday. DSO target is 42 days. Executive review is Tuesday. Read the note below before then.

board note of tagug-hahag: Praionax Logistics is in early talks to buy Julaxek Group for about $36.3 million. The Julmir launch date is March 1, and nothing goes to the press before then.